Stolen Cards, Gift Card Trail: Police Seek Suspect in New Castle Theft Case

New Castle County Police are seeking the public’s help in identifying a suspect linked to an alleged credit card theft and ensuing spending spree. Authorities believe the suspect may have utilized stolen credit cards to purchase gift cards, prompting a community-wide call for vigilance.

The Investigation

New Castle County Police have issued an urgent plea for help in tracking down a suspect they believe is responsible for a credit card theft in New Castle, Delaware. According to the department, the unidentified individual allegedly came into possession of stolen credit cards and soon launched a spending spree involving local retailers.

Alleged Fraudulent Activities

Police suspect that the culprit converted the stolen cards into gift card purchases. By swiftly buying gift cards across several locations, the suspect could avoid immediate detection. Though specific dollar figures have not been released, the fraudulent spending spree underscores both the misuse of stolen financial information and the need for heightened vigilance.
